1 NetworkAmp Manager Installation
Introduction
This chapter
explains how to install NetworkAmp Manager and the necessary drivers. For
information on how to use NetworkAmp Manager, refer to the
Network Amp Manager
Owner’s Manual,
which is included on the CD-ROM in PDF format and can be opened
directly from NetworkAmp Manager’s Help menu.

Computer
PC with a 450 MHz or faster Intel Pentium or Celeron family processor
OS
Windows 98, 98SE, Me, 2000, XP Home Edition, XP Professional
Memory
64 MB or more (128 MB or more recommended)
Hard Disk
100 MB or more of free space
Display
1024 x 768 pixels, 32,000 colors or higher
Computer
PC with a 166 MHz or faster Intel Pentium or Celeron family processor and USB port
OS
Windows 98, 98SE, Me, 2000, XP Home Edition, XP Professional
Memory
32 MB or more
Hard Disk
2 MB or more of free space
OS
Windows 95, 98, 98SE, Me, NT4.0, 2000, XP Home Edition, XP Professional
